Gay Street is a short, angled street that marks off one block of Greenwich Village in the New York City borough of Manhattan. Working-class Greek Revival homes replaced them with stables behind that served the wealthy homeowners of Washington Square.

The name of the street predates Greenwich Village’s gay community by several decades, but the derivation is in dispute.
